Side Effects
Side effects of Dicyfen Oral Drops in children Dicyfen Oral Drops does not pose serious side effects and is well-tolerated by children. In case the side effects do occur, they�re likely to subside once the body adapts to the medicine. Consult your child�s doctor if these side effects persist or bother your child. How it works
How Dicyfen Oral Drops works Dicyfen Oral Drops is a mixture of two active medicines Dicyclomine, an antispasmodic agent, and Dimethicone, an antifoaming medicine. Dicyclomine works by relaxing the muscles in your stomach and gut (intestine). It stops sudden muscle contractions (spasms), thereby relieving abdominal cramps and pain. How should Dicyfen Oral Drops be stored?
Dicyfen Oral Drops should be stored at room temperature in a dry place, away from direct heat and light. Keep it out of reach and sight of children to prevent accidental ingestion.

In which conditions should Dicyfen Oral Drops be avoided?
Dicyfen Oral Drops should not be given in cases of obstructive or inflammatory digestive diseases, including heartburn, unstable cardiovascular issues, obstructive uropathy, glaucoma, muscle weakness disorders, liver impairment, hyperthyroidism, neuropathy, and kidney impairment.
Is Dicyfen Oral Drops safe for my child with abdominal pain, nausea, vomiting, and light sensitivity?
These symptoms may suggest abdominal migraine, which involves recurrent episodes of moderate to severe abdominal pain along with nausea and other features. Ensure to rule out abdominal migraine before administering Dicyfen Oral Drops.
